Looking for Divorce Lawyers in Sabael?

Divorce lawyers specialize in the legal dissolution of a marriage. They guide clients through the complexities of dividing assets and debts, determining spousal support (alimony), and resolving disputes through negotiation, mediation, or litigation when necessary. These attorneys advocate for their clients’ financial interests to achieve a fair and equitable settlement or court order.

I would like to know how to submit an application for Divorce due to abandonment. I have not seen/heard from my lawful wife in almost 10 years in NY.

Answered by attorney Alfred Joseph Polizzotto
Divorce lawyer at Polizzotto & Polizzotto, LLC
In  order to proceed for a divorce based on abandonment, you must both allege that you have not seen or heard from your spouse for at least 1 year without justification and in order to obtain the divorce, prove to the Court that you have made a diligent effort to locate your wife and have been unable to do so. You would need to search public records and last known addresses to try to locate her.  You should contact an attorney in your area who is familiar with uncontested divorces based on abandonment. -Alfred Polizzotto, III

Can I make my husband pay for all the bills we had before we separated?

Bruce Provda
Answered by attorney Bruce Provda (Unclaimed Profile)
Divorce lawyer at Provda Law Firm
Spousal support or maintenance can be awarded in some cases where the incomes of the parties are widely different. You should consult an attorney and it is also possible that your husband would have to pay for your attorney.
